How ScarCruft APT group enhances its toolkit with a powerful Dolphin backdoor

ScarCurft aka Reaper, APT 37, Ricochet Chollima is North Korean espionage group, active since 2012. ScarCruft has targeted South Korea Newspaper with a watering hole attack in the last year.

In this attack, they used BLUELIGHT backdoor as the final payload, and the Dolphin backdoor was deployed on specific victims by BLUELIGHT. Upon execution of payload on selected ones, it looks for important files on the drives of hacked systems and exfiltrates them to Google Drive.
